About the Organisation
For over 50 years, the Deutsche Gesellschaft für Internationale Zusammenarbeit (GIZ), as a federal enterprise, has been supporting the German Government in achieving its objectives in the field of international cooperation for sustainable development. We work with partner organizations in 120 countries on a wide variety of projects to create a better life for all.
Job Summary
The develoPPP program, commissioned by the German Federal Ministry for Economic Cooperation and Development (BMZ), implements development-relevant and commercially viable projects with the private sector in developing countries. The develoPPP Ventures funding window was created to directly support African start-ups. Selected African Small and Growing Businesses with business models that contribute to the SDGs receive financial and technical support to scale their operations and attract commercial investment.
